To excel as a Prudential Vice President, a strong background in financial services, leadership experience, and a track record of driving business growth are crucial, often supported by a relevant bachelor’s or master’s degree. Familiarity with financial modeling tools, CRM platforms, and industry certifications such as Series 6, 7, or 63 is highly valuable. Outstanding interpersonal skills, strategic thinking, and the ability to communicate complex concepts clearly enable success in managing diverse teams and client relationships. These capabilities are vital for navigating high-level decision-making, ensuring compliance, fostering team development, and achieving organizational objectives.
